Richard, I read your mail of Jul 28 11:55 CDT which had a question
addressed to me.  I think that Eric's mail of 18:14 BST answers it.
The Newsgroup header that is being created just isn't designed to be
used for mail.  It needs to be a newsgroup name, not an address.
 
As an aside, I think that an earlier piece of mail from Eric today
explains why we need an address;  it turns out that given just a
Sender header, we cannot reasonably perform the Listserv list ->
Usenet newsgroup mapping.  It would require each netnews gateway to
have a table mapping listname@address to newsgroup.  The table would
need to be updated on all netnews gateways whenever a list was added
or deleted from any peer.  Instead, we will distribute this table by
giving control of each (listserv list-> netnews group) to the
individual listserv list owners.
